Bavaria’s Minister of Economic Affairs, Martin Zeil, visits US company Google in Mountain View, California

MUNICH / MOUNTAIN VIEW      Bavaria’s Minister of Economic Affairs, Martin Zeil, visited the world-famous US company Google today during his three-day trip to California. His talks with the management focused on the company’s great commitment to Bavaria. “Bavaria is proud that Google’s very first research & development center in Germany has been in operation in Munich since the fall of 2007. As one of the most important international IT companies, Google’s decision shows that it has a keen eye for the best framework conditions. The company benefits in particular from the large pool of highly qualified employees and the excellent research and academic facilities available in Munich”, Minister Zeil commented.

Bavaria and the Greater Munich Area rank at the top of the jobs league in Germany’s information and communications sector. Innovations in the fields of digital technologies, mobile communications and software are making the Bavarian capital one of the leading IT locations in Europe.

“Google’s high opinion of Bavaria as a center for research and science reaffirms the success of the Bavarian Cluster Initiative, which specifically places emphasis on the highly dynamic, technology-driven IT sector”, Zeil continued.

Google was founded in 1998 and since then has developed into one of the largest IT companies in the world with a market value of over 150 billion dollars. By its own account, Google offers its users access to an index consisting of several billion websites. Worldwide, the company has about 14,000 employees, including some 2,500 in Europe.
